词语扩展
- succession/series/progression/sequence
- succession侧重一些类似的东西或事件一个接一个连续不断。
- series指按照性质类似或基本相同的关系而安排的一系列事物。
- progression指向前推进的行为过程或状态的连续。
- sequence多指时间、空间或事件等有规律、合乎逻辑的连续。

英英释义
- n.a following of one thing after another in time
- n.a group of people or things arranged or following in order
- n.the action of following in order
- n.(ecology) the gradual and orderly process of change in an ecosystem brought about by the progressive replacement of one community by another until a stable climax is established
- n.acquisition of property by descent or by will
词源
- succession来自古法语succession, 来自拉丁语successio.
- succession连续,继承,继任词根词缀: suc-下,低 + -cess-行走 + -ion名词词尾
- succession接替,继任,继承来自 succeed,接替,继任,-ss,过去分词格,-ion,名词后缀。
